The Conical Helical Spring An Overview


Conical helical springs are a specialized type of compression spring characterized by their conical shape and helical coil structure. Unlike traditional cylindrical springs, conical springs taper from a wider diameter at one end to a narrower diameter at the other. This design provides unique benefits in a variety of applications, making them an essential component in various engineering and mechanical systems.


One of the primary advantages of conical helical springs is their ability to save space while providing an effective spring action. The tapered design allows for a more compact configuration, making them ideal for applications where space is limited. When compressed, the conical shape enables the coils to nestle into one another, thereby minimizing the overall length of the spring during operation. This feature is particularly beneficial in automotive applications, where space is often at a premium, such as in suspensions or clutch assemblies.


In addition to their space-saving characteristics, conical helical springs offer excellent load distribution and stress management

. The unique geometry of the coil provides a gradual transition in the spring's stiffness, resulting in enhanced performance under varying loads. This means the spring can be designed to offer softer initial resistance with a progressive increase in stiffness, which improves the overall riding comfort in vehicles and reduces wear on mechanical parts.

The manufacturing of conical helical springs involves advanced techniques that allow for precise control over dimensions and material properties. Common materials used for these springs include high-carbon steel and stainless steel, selected for their excellent fatigue resistance and durability. Innovations in production methods, such as cold and hot coiling techniques, enable manufacturers to produce springs that meet specific requirements for tensile strength, load capacity, and corrosion resistance.


Moreover, conical springs are widely applied in various industries, including aerospace, automotive, and consumer goods. In the aerospace sector, they play a crucial role in landing gear and control mechanisms, providing reliable performance under extreme conditions. In consumer products, they are often found in items like ergonomic chairs and adjustable height tables, contributing to user comfort and adaptability.
